This is called the SALUTATION
and always concludes with a colon
Dear [Title and Last name of Recipient]:
Skip 1 line
First paragraph… introduce yourself and state why you are writing. Make the statement or
request in clear and purposeful language. Be polite and use formal language (no contractions).
Skip 1 line
Second paragraph … include information relevant to your goal, such as facts about your
background, questions you may have, or solutions to a problem you pose. Remember, without
solutions, you are only complaining!
Skip 1 line
Third paragraph … thank the recipient in advance for whatever actions he or she may take in
regard to your request in the first paragraph. Tell him/her how to contact you.
Skip 1 line
